To calculate the gravitational force on the astronaut on the Moon, we can use the formula:
force = mass * acceleration
Given that the mass of the astronaut is 59 kilograms and the gravitational attraction on the Moon is 1.62 m/s^2, we can substitute these values into the formula:
force = 59 kg * 1.62 m/s^2
Calculating this expression, the gravitational force on the astronaut on the Moon will be approximately:
force = 95.58 N
Therefore, the correct answer is 95.58 N.
